#2f5646 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#2f5646 is composed of 18.4% red, 33.7% green and 27.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 45.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 18.6% yellow and 66.3% black. It has a hue angle of 155.4 degrees, a saturation of 29.3% and a lightness of 26.1%. #2f5646 color hex could be obtained by blending #5eac8c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336633.

Shades and Tints of #2f5646

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#050a08 is the darkest color, while #fcfdfd is the lightest one.

Tones of #2f5646

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3e4743 is the less saturated color, while #01844e is the most saturated one.
